Задай своё местоположение на карте!
Создана: 08 Ноября 2006 Срд 19:30:33.
Раздел: "Администрация - пользователям форума"
Сообщений в теме: 66, просмотров: 45991
-
В профиле участников теперь доступна карта города
http://forum.omsk.com/usermap.php
на которой можно задать своё местоположение одним кликом мышки.
на той же карте показываются точки мест, в которые задали другие участники. Таким образом в результате должно получиться нечто вроде "зоны покрытия" омского форума. -
-
-
-
-
Да ёлы-палы! "Карта старая, домов не хватает, точность невелика, квартиры не указаны..." Да примерно ткните, погрешность плюс-минус трамвайная остановка. К чему суперточность? Это ж так, для общей информации. Или кто -то собирается свой дом/работу искать по этой карте при забывчивости?
-
-
-
-
velkoldin писал :а там ваще карта есть!? у меня серый квадрат,а на нём уже куча всяких треугольничков. Что это значит?
Дело в том, что происходит наложение одной картинки на другую. Для этого картинка с картой прописывается как бэкграунд для таблицы, а картинка с треугольничками - вставляется в эту таблицу.
Некоторые браузеры не поддерживают возможность задания картинки-бэкграунда в таблицах. В частности, старая опера, нетскейп - они эту возможность игнорируют. В этом случае картинка с треугльничками-точками будет видна, а вместо самой карты будет просто серое поле.
Во всех современных браузерах - работает нормально. Я проверял в IE, Opera 9.0, FireFox -
-
Сделал возможность просмотра карты для тех, кто видит вместо карты серый квадрат.
/usermap.php?a=1
генерируется суммарная картинка с картой и значками на ней - объём такой карты порядка 180кб. и загружается каждый раз заново!!!
для сравнения: вес отдельной картинки со значками составляет порядка 2 кб.
поэтому конечно режим наложения картинок гораздо эффективнее с точки зрения экономии трафика: сама карта грузится только один раз, потом берется из кэша, а обновляется только маленькая картинка со значками.
кого трафик не страшит - смело включайте режим a=1 и сервер будет генерировать всю картинку полностью, накладывая изображение значков на изображение карты и отдавая готовую картинку.